AXIS-SHIELD, the Scots-Norwegian diagnostics company, yesterday cleared another hurdle in its plans to launch a test that could help prevent the onset of Alzheimer's disease.
The company, which has its headquarters in Dundee and Oslo, has won regulatory approval from the US Food & Drug Administration to sell its patented test for the measurement of vitamin B12 to American research scientists.See the full content of this document
